在线餐饮服务平台功能设计

该平台为用户提供便捷的在线订餐服务,并为餐厅提供高效的订单管理工具。其核心功能模块设计如下:

1. 用户模块:

  • 注册与登录: 支持多种注册方式 (如邮箱、手机号),并提供安全可靠的登录机制,保障用户信息安全。
  • 餐厅浏览与搜索: 用户可根据菜品、餐厅名称、菜系等进行精准搜索,快速找到心仪的餐厅和菜品。
  • 菜单浏览与下单: 提供清晰直观的菜单展示界面,方便用户浏览菜品详情,并支持用户自定义菜品数量、口味等,实现个性化下单。
  • 购物车管理: 用户可在购物车中对已选菜品进行增删改查操作,系统自动计算订单总价。
  • 订单管理: 用户可实时查看订单状态 (如已下单、已支付、配送中、已完成等),并可对历史订单进行查询和管理。
  • 在线支付: 集成多种在线支付方式,方便用户进行安全便捷的在线支付。
  • 评价与反馈: 用户可在消费完成后对餐厅和菜品进行评价,提供宝贵的反馈意见,帮助平台和餐厅不断提升服务质量。

2. 餐厅模块:

  • 餐厅信息管理: 餐厅可自行管理餐厅基本信息 (如营业时间、地址、联系方式、菜品分类等),并可根据实际情况进行动态调整。
  • 菜单管理: 餐厅可对菜单进行灵活管理,包括添加新菜品、编辑现有菜品信息、设置菜品价格和库存等。
  • 订单管理: 餐厅可实时接收用户订单,并对订单进行处理,包括确认订单、修改订单状态、打印订单等。
  • 评价管理: 餐厅可查看用户评价,并对用户评价进行回复,与用户进行互动交流。

3. 系统管理模块:

  • 用户管理: 管理员可对平台注册用户进行管理,包括用户信息查询、用户权限设置等。
  • 餐厅管理: 管理员可对平台入驻餐厅进行管理,包括餐厅信息审核、餐厅资质管理等。
  • 数据统计与分析: 平台提供订单数据、用户数据、餐厅数据等多维度数据统计和分析功能,为平台运营决策提供数据支撑。

4. 安全与权限管理:

  • 平台采用严格的安全机制,保障用户信息和系统数据安全。
  • 采用基于角色的权限控制,不同角色用户拥有不同的操作权限,确保平台安全稳定运行。